§ 80-1201 — Destruction of prairie dogs, moles and gophers; expense from general fund

Kansas·Ch. 80 TOWNSHIPS AND TOWNSHIP OFFICERS·Art. 12 PRAIRIE DOGS, MOLES AND GOPHERS
The township board of any township in this state, at any regular or special meeting, is hereby authorized to purchase material and to employ one or more suitable persons to destroy prairie dogs, moles and gophers within the limits of such township, any material so purchased and compensation for such services to be paid out of the general fund of such township.

Legislative History

L. 1901, ch. 273, § 1; R.S. 1923, 80-1201; L. 1965, ch. 548, § 1; June 30.
